JPMorgan Chase is actively exploring expansion opportunities in the European banking sector, signaling a strategic push to increase its footprint outside the United States. The bank’s CEO recently highlighted the institution’s interest not only in Europe but also in Latin America, aiming to capitalize on emerging market potentials.
This move reflects JPMorgan Chase’s broader ambition to strengthen its global presence and compete more effectively with other major international banks. By expanding into these regions, the bank hopes to leverage growing economic activity and enhance its service offerings to multinational clients.
